Step 1: Understand What a Cybersecurity Expert Does

Before you start hiring, you need to define the role. Cybersecurity experts can wear multiple hats:

  • Penetration testers (ethical hackers) who identify vulnerabilities before criminals do.
  • Network security analysts who protect internal systems and infrastructure.
  • Compliance officers ensuring regulations like HIPAA, PCI-DSS, and GDPR are followed.
  • Incident response specialists who handle breaches when they occur.

Step 2: Look for Credentials and Certifications

In the cybersecurity world, letters matter. Any reputable expert will have one or more of the following:

  • CISSP – Certified Information Systems Security Professional
  • CEH – Certified Ethical Hacker
  • CISM – Certified Information Security Manager
  • CompTIA Security+
  • GIAC – Global Information Assurance Certification

These aren’t just fancy acronyms; they’re proof of in-depth knowledge and practical training in information security and threat response.

Step 4: Use Specialized Job Boards and Platforms

While LinkedIn is a solid starting point, it’s not always where the real cybersecurity talent hides. Try these platforms:

  • Dice.com – Tech-focused job listings
  • CyberSecJobs.com – Niche site for information security roles
  • Upwork & Toptal – Ideal for freelance or project-based needs
  • ClearanceJobs.com – For candidates with government or DOD security clearance

Step 6: Vet for Soft Skills and Industry Knowledge

Beyond certifications and tools, effective cybersecurity experts must demonstrate:

  • Clear communication skills – Can they explain vulnerabilities in layman’s terms?
  • Proactive mindset – Do they prevent threats or just respond to them?
  • Adaptability – Can they handle cloud security, IoT risks, and remote work environments?

In sectors like healthcare, legal services, or financial planning—which are prevalent in the Palm Beaches—you’ll want someone familiar with sector-specific compliance issues.

Step 7: Run Simulated Tests Before Hiring

Before bringing someone on board, run a test project:

  • Conduct a vulnerability scan of your website.
  • Request a phishing simulation to assess employee risk.
  • Ask for a risk assessment report with detailed remediation steps.

These exercises provide a taste of their methodology, communication style, and how thorough they are.

Local Regulations and Considerations

Keep in mind that cybersecurity experts in Florida may also need to understand data breach notification laws unique to the state. Under Florida Statutes § 501.171, organizations are required to notify affected individuals within 30 days of a breach.

If you handle sensitive customer data or payment processing, make sure your expert is familiar with SOC 2 compliance, data encryption standards, and multi-factor authentication policies.

Bonus: Red Flags to Avoid

🛑 Be wary of “experts” who:

  • Can’t show a portfolio or references
  • Use vague language like “I’m good with computers”
  • Lack documented certifications or training
  • Promise 100% security (no such thing)
  • Push outdated antivirus software as the only solution
